Market Overview:
The global mineral lubricant market is expected to grow at a CAGR of 5.5% during the forecast period from 2018 to 2030. The growth in this market can be attributed to the increasing demand for mineral lubricants from various end-use industries, such as machinery & equipment, automotive, and others. In terms of type, the 3# segment is expected to lead the global mineral lubricant market during the forecast period due to its high demand from end-use industries. However, the 5# segment is projected to grow at a higher CAGR than other types during the forecast period owing to its growing demand from developing countries in Asia Pacific and Latin America regions.
Product Definition:
A mineral lubricant is a substance that is used to reduce friction in machinery. This can be done by either coating the surfaces with the lubricant or filling the air spaces between them with it. Mineral lubricants are important because they can help machines run more smoothly and efficiently, which can lead to less wear and tear on the parts.

Application Insights:
The machinery & equipment segment accounted for the largest share of over 40% in 2017. The growth can be attributed to the rising demand from construction, mining and agricultural sectors. In addition, increasing use of mineral lubricants in industrial machinery and equipment owing to its properties such as resistance towards oxidation is expected to drive the market growth over the forecast period.
Mineral lubricants are used for a wide range of applications including diesel engine oil replacement, high-performance engines and hydraulic systems among others. Regional Analysis:
Asia Pacific dominated the global mineral lubricant market in 2017 and is expected to continue its dominance over the forecast period. The growth of this region can be attributed to increasing demand from countries such as China, India, Japan, South Korea and Indonesia. Asia Pacific is also one of the largest producers of minerals including lithium, copper and others which are used for manufacturing purposes.
The growing population coupled with rising living standards have led to an increase in consumer spending on electronics products across emerging economies such as China and India. This has resulted into increased demand for industrial machinery & equipment which further drives product consumption across various industries including automotive, construction & transportation etc., thus driving regional market growth over the forecast period.
